1st read through:
Wow.

This was incredible.

The writing was delicious, the analogies delightful...I was just drawn in. There was a moment so devastating I had to stop reading for a few days. That being said, I want to live in this story. It made me fall in love with spaceflight all over again. The scientific considerations seemed probable, I learned things about space, and excellent ethical quandaries never hurt anyone.

You have to accept the fact that any movement creates waves, and the only other option is to lie still and learn nothing.
